Tesla Under Investigation for Suspension Failures and Wheel Detachments by Norway's Safety Regulator

Norway's traffic safety regulator, the Norwegian Public Roads Administration (NPRA), is conducting an inquiry into suspension failures in Tesla's Model S and X vehicles, which could potentially lead to a recall. The NPRA has questioned Tesla and requested an assessment of consumer complaints regarding lower rear control arm breakages. If the agency determines that there is a "serious risk," it may recommend a recall of all model years of the affected vehicles. Tesla has been accused of blaming drivers for these failures, as revealed in a recent Reuters investigation. The NPRA's decision is expected by Christmas, and it has the authority to order a recall if Tesla refuses.

Tesla's Blame Game: Drivers Held Responsible for Known Defective Parts

Tesla has been blamed for failing to address and disclose chronic suspension and steering failures in its vehicles, according to a Reuters investigation. The report reveals that Tesla owners have experienced premature failures of suspension or steering parts for at least seven years, with the problems affecting various models across the globe. Tesla has allegedly blamed drivers for the failures and refused to cover repair costs, despite internal knowledge of the defects. The company has also been accused of dismissing safety concerns and rushing product launches. Tesla's handling of these issues reflects a pattern of dismissing customer and worker concerns across Elon Musk's corporate empire.
